Simple Steps for Fall Maintenance

Even before scheduling professional service, homeowners can take several steps:

– Replace or clean air filters
– Clear debris from outdoor units
– Test heating functions before cold weather arrives
– Check thermostat batteries
– Listen for unusual sounds
